Internet Sales Tax FAQs WebFrom the Shopify admin, go to Settings > Taxes and duties . In the Tax regions section, find United States and click Set up . In the Base taxes section, specify the taxes manually for each state and region. You can choose whether a tax in a region is used instead of a federal tax, is added to a federal tax, or is compounded with a federal tax.

WebIf your shop is already open, go to Shop Manager > Finances > Payment settings. Then, select the Sales Tax tab. If your shop is located in the United States, select a US state, zip code range, or zip code. Enter a tax rate in decimal format. For example, enter “8.125” if you want a tax rate of 8 1/8%. WebNov 29, 2024 · To set up a sales tax on a sales tax, you must create a sales tax code and add it to the appropriate sales tax groups. Create a sales tax code based on another sales tax code Click General ledger > Setup > Sales tax > Sales tax codes. Click New to create a sales tax code. Enter information in the required fields.
